Propagation of Laguerre-Gaussian beams through an optical system with hard edge aperture

  • 1. Institute of Laser Physics and Chemistry, Chengdu, 610064;
  • 2. Department of Physics, Yibin College, Yibin, 644007

Abstract: An approximate analytical propagation equation of Laguerre Gaussian beams passing through a paraxial ABCD optical system with hard edge aperture is derived,where the circa function is expanded into a finite sum of complex Gaussian functions.Numerical examples are given to illustrate the application of the propagation equation and discrepancies in use of the approximate formula are discussed.
